Pulaski Volunteer Fire Department receives support after fire

After losing their only fire engine and all its equipment to a fire, local fire departments are lending a helping hand to the Pulaski Illinois Volunteer Fire Department. “It basically burnt it down to just the frame,” said Pulaski Fire Chief Bryan Cravens. Pulaski Fire Chief Bryan Cravens is talking about the fire that destroyed this fire truck and equipment. “It’s rather unnerving I mean we do have this tank her that’s behind me that kind also pump, and it can fight a fire too,” Cravens said. Cravens tells me they lost a lot of their equipment in the fire. “Right now, we need boots, gloves, I’m supposed to pick up helmets tonight from Herrin Fire Department and I have some that are coming from Hurst Fire Department,” said Cravens. Surrounding fire departments including Olmstead rushed to lend a helping hand in a time of need.
